Tangled Destinies
Tangled Destinies is a 1932 pre-Code American murder mystery film directed by Frank R. Strayer. The film is also known as Who Killed Harvey Forbes? in the United Kingdom.
Plot
After a plane makes an emergency landing, passengers take refuge in a deserted house, but one of them is a killer.Cast
